CMM March 2020 Digital IssueAs you transition from winter to spring cleaning, you are probably inspecting your carpet for signs of winter wear. Just in time, our March 2020 digital edition spotlights carpet care best practices with a list of “dos and don’ts” and growing trends in equipment and technology you need to know about.

In addition to carpet care, this issue covers digital branding strategies, tips for cleaning high open ceilings, and how to protect yourself from unintentional needlesticks in health care settings. Not only that, but you’ll also find considerations for conducting a quality assessment, a look a flooring craftsmanship, and much more.
